整体钢平台模架竖向支撑装置搁置部位混凝土结构局部承压受力性能研究  被引量:1

Study on Local Bearing Behavior of Concrete Structure Located on Vertical Support Device of Integral Steel Platform Formwork

摘  要:为确保整体钢平台模架竖向支撑装置搁置部位的安全可靠,对竖向支撑装置承重销搁置部位混凝土墙体的局部承压受力性能进行了深入研究。分析了承重销倾斜接触状态对混凝土墙体局部受压能力的影响,探讨了混凝土墙体增加间接钢筋和侧向预埋钢板对混凝土墙体倾斜局部承压承载力的提高效果,从而提出了提高混凝土结构局部抗压能力的有效措施。To ensure the safety and reliability located on vertical support device of integral steel platform formwork,the local bearing capacity of concrete wall with the bearing pin of vertical support device is deeply studied.The influence of the inclined contact state of the bearing pin on the local compression capacity of the concrete wall is analyzed,and the effect of adding indirect reinforcement and lateral embedded steel plate on the inclined local bearing capacity of concrete wall is discussed,and accordingly,the effective measures to improve the local compressive capacity of concrete structure are put forward.

关 键 词:整体钢平台模架 竖向支撑装置 承重销 局部承压 间接钢筋 预埋钢板
